Output 85b59f262111bee59b9fee85cb7cfdf257e03e0bb7405733d4d0237cea43182d:0

value
2429400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c53bc897ef139b6c6bc42f32c3dd73e70e158be3 OP_EQUAL
address
3KftfAnSFxZPvaA8RDLnutuVkTzwjyJy6k
transaction
85b59f262111bee59b9fee85cb7cfdf257e03e0bb7405733d4d0237cea43182d
spent
true